Chapter 76: Customs in the Mountains

"Um?"

The boy paused and nodded obediently waiting for him to speak.

Seeing that several students outside had walked away, Zhou Shize slowly squatted down and looked straight in the boy's innocent eyes, and asked in a low voice: "Ning Xin, do you still remember the sister who lives next to your house?"

"Sister?" The boy was slightly stunned, and then he seemed to remember something and smiled a little, "Is it Sister Bai? Of course I remember, my sister once gave me a lot of delicious food, which was nice to me..."

"Then you know, what happened to her?"

The boy's smile was stagnant, and the little face that was not good at concealing showed some uneasiness and entanglement, and hesitated but dared not speak.

Zhou Shize's heart moved and he was just investigating it. Now it seems that it is really possible to ask for some clues.

The girl named Bai once taught a class with him. She is well-behaved, cute and easy to learn. Although she is a woman, she has a good talent and is very appreciated by him.

But a month ago, she suddenly didn't come to class.

He went to her house to ask, but the answer he got was that he had a stick mixed with it, and there were a few bruises on his shoulders.

He realized something was wrong at that time!

After that, he secretly observed that the girl seemed to have disappeared out of thin air and never saw her again. However, her family had no intention of reporting the case, but she was a little more silent on weekdays.

After that, he studied the case left by his ex and found that every few years a girl suddenly disappeared and could not find her whereabouts. At first, someone would report the case, but soon the person who reported the case disappeared and then left nothing.

"There must be a conspiracy behind this!"

With his keen intuition, Zhou Shize judged this point. There was a lot of dark and dirty hidden in this barbaric and backward small town. If it weren't for the government office that had no power here, he would definitely come to investigate!

Now, he can only investigate the truth secretly, and be careful not to be noticed by those who are interested. Otherwise, this secret organization may not care about the life of a small county magistrate.

The boy in front of him was hesitant. He took the pastry made by his wife from the table beside him and handed it to the other party: "Come on, the teacher will never tell anyone. As long as you say it, you will be given this pastry..."

Perhaps unable to withstand the temptation of pastries, the boy took it carefully, then approached his ear and whispered: "It was eaten by the mountain god..."

"Mountain God?"

Zhou Shize showed a little shocked face, and looked at the boy jumping away outside the door, and gradually fell into deep thought.

I have been here for a while, so he naturally knew the existence of the so-called mountain god.

It is probably the custom of the people in the mountains. From ancient times, they regarded some wildfires, thunders, mountain torrents and other natural disasters as the wrath of gods, so they imagined that there was a mountain god in charge of the mountain range. As long as they dared to have a slight disrespect to the mountain god, they would send disasters to destroy the villages and towns.

There is obviously no way to investigate whether there is a precedent in this. However, there is still a temple dedicated to mountain gods built in this town that relies on the mountain to eat. Ceremony activities will be held there during festivals. On weekdays, hunters will go to hunt incense and worship early, praying that the mountain gods will bless you to gain something on this trip.

Even when a new official takes office, that is, when Zhou Shize takes office as a county magistrate on the first day, he must worship the mountain god, called "See the mountain god", so that he can become an official rightfully, otherwise no one will recognize you.

It can be seen that the people here believe in the mountain god.

But this belief is true, but at most everyone is spending money to renovate temples and buy incense, and sacrifice to living people. I have never seen it before. What is going on with this "eating by the mountain god"...

The doubts in his heart were even more serious. Zhou Shize wanted to ask more, but unfortunately the child didn't know more. He just vaguely heard some words from his parents.

Knowing that there must be a greater hidden feeling in this, Zhou Shize felt a little hesitant at this time.

"Should you continue to investigate?"

The sense of justice in his heart is naturally true, but the current situation is extremely serious.

Just from some clues he investigated, we can see that there is a huge whirlpool behind the case, and if you are not careful, you may swallow him alive.

At this moment, he was just a county magistrate with only an official position and had no one under his command. How could he fight against these enemies?

I'm afraid in the end I will only bring disaster to myself and my wife...

But if he doesn't investigate, he will not be able to pass the threshold in his heart if he dies for no reason...

He studied hard for more than ten years. Was he just an official for the imperial examination? The words of the sages in the book are still vivid in his mind, which makes him never dare to relax.

This thought was always in his heart, and he was also worried when he returned home, which made his wife see something was wrong at first glance.

But she was smart and didn't say it clearly, but just took care of him with a little more gentleness. She leaned against his shoulder until she went to bed and whispered: "Mr. I don't understand the big things about you guys, but please remember that no matter what happened, Yu'er will always be by your side..."

Zhou Shize's heart was touched, and he held hands and stroked her soft hair, and he had already made a decision in his heart.

He will check it out!

In order to be worthy of the black hat on his head and the sage books he had studied hard for so long, he would definitely seek justice for those innocent dead people!

In the hazy night, there was a heavy fog in the town at some point, and the fog was filled but not too thick. Only a trace of cold moonlight above the head was scattered through the fog, adding a bit of quiet and profound mystery.

At the middle of the night, the guest walked alone in the dark alley, beating the gong and shouting a few words like "Be careful of fire candles when the weather is dry". His throat became hoarse for a while, and he coughed a few times before he got better.

Those who are always brave in being a resuscitator, otherwise they wouldn't have swayed on the street in the middle of the night. Seeing that there was no one around, there was only the "whimpering" wind around, and the timid ones were afraid that they could not walk at all.

I took out the small wine pot tied to the belt and drank two sips of wine. The updater smashed his mouth and felt a little warmer, so he moistened his throat again, shouting and continued to walk towards the next street.
